pt.. sty 23rd, 2026

 

Optymalizacja prędkości ładowania strony: 10 konkretnych kroków

W dzisiejszym świecie cyfrowym **prędkość ładowania strony internetowej** stała się kluczowym czynnikiem wpływającym na doświadczenie użytkownika, pozycję w wynikach wyszukiwania oraz konwersje sprzedażowe. Badania wykazują, że każda dodatkowa sekunda opóźnienia w ładowaniu strony może prowadzić do znaczącego spadku zaangażowania użytkowników i zwiększenia wskaźnika odrzuceń. Dlatego optymalizacja wydajności witryny nie jest już opcjonalna – jest koniecznością dla każdego właściciela strony internetowej.

Dlaczego prędkość ładowania strony jest tak ważna?

**Prędkość ładowania strony** bezpośrednio wpływa na doświadczenie użytkownika (UX). Szybkie strony zwiększają satysfakcję odwiedzających, zachęcają do dłuższego pozostania na stronie oraz poprawiają współczynnik konwersji. Z punktu widzenia SEO, wyszukiwarki takie jak Google preferują strony, które ładują się szybko. Algorytmy Google analizują czas ładowania jako jeden z czynników rankingowych, co oznacza, że wolne strony mogą być gorzej pozycjonowane w wynikach wyszukiwania. Ponadto, w erze urządzeń mobilnych, gdzie użytkownicy korzystają z internetu w ruchu, szybkie ładowanie jest niezbędne, aby przyciągnąć i utrzymać użytkowników.

Krok 1: Wybór odpowiedniego hostingu

Dlaczego hosting ma znaczenie?

**Hosting** jest fundamentem każdej strony internetowej. Nawet najlepiej zoptymalizowana strona może ładować się wolno, jeśli serwer jest przeciążony lub ma niską wydajność. Wybór hostingu powinien uwzględniać zarówno prędkość serwera, jak i stabilność oraz dostępność technologiczną. Serwery VPS lub dedykowane oferują większą kontrolę nad zasobami, podczas gdy hosting współdzielony może być wystarczający dla mniejszych witryn, ale często wiąże się z wolniejszym czasem reakcji.

Jak wybrać hosting pod kątem szybkości?

Warto wybierać dostawców hostingu, którzy oferują **serwery zoptymalizowane pod WordPressa lub inne CMS-y**, szybkie dyski SSD, technologię HTTP/2 oraz bliskość geograficzną względem grupy docelowej. Ponadto, monitorowanie uptime’u i wsparcie techniczne 24/7 są istotne, aby uniknąć przestojów i opóźnień.

Krok 2: Minimalizacja rozmiaru plików

Optymalizacja grafik

Grafiki stanowią często największą część wagi strony internetowej. **Kompresja obrazów** bez utraty jakości jest kluczowa. Formaty nowej generacji, takie jak WebP czy AVIF, oferują lepszą kompresję niż tradycyjne JPEG i PNG, co pozwala skrócić czas ładowania strony nawet o 50%. Narzędzia takie jak TinyPNG, ImageOptim czy wbudowane w CMS wtyczki do optymalizacji grafik są niezwykle pomocne.

Lazy loading

Technika **lazy loading** polega na ładowaniu obrazów dopiero w momencie, gdy użytkownik przewija stronę w ich kierunku. Dzięki temu pierwsze widoczne elementy strony ładują się szybciej, poprawiając wrażenia użytkownika i przyspieszając czas do pierwszego renderowania.

Krok 3: Minimalizacja i łączenie plików CSS i JavaScript

Każdy plik CSS i JavaScript wymaga osobnego żądania HTTP, co zwiększa czas ładowania strony. **Minifikacja** usuwa zbędne spacje, komentarze i znaki nowej linii, zmniejszając rozmiar plików. **Łączenie plików** pozwala ograniczyć liczbę żądań, co skutkuje szybszym renderowaniem strony. Popularne narzędzia do minifikacji to UglifyJS, CSSNano oraz wtyczki typu Autoptimize dla WordPressa.

Krok 4: Wykorzystanie pamięci podręcznej przeglądarki (Browser caching)

**Caching przeglądarki** pozwala przechowywać często używane zasoby na komputerze użytkownika, co znacząco skraca czas ładowania przy kolejnych wizytach. Należy skonfigurować odpowiednie nagłówki HTTP, takie jak Cache-Control i Expires, aby określić czas przechowywania danych statycznych, takich jak CSS, JavaScript czy grafiki. Dzięki temu użytkownicy nie muszą pobierać tych samych plików przy każdej wizycie, co zwiększa wydajność i komfort korzystania z witryny.

Krok 5: Optymalizacja kodu HTML i struktury strony

**Czysty i semantyczny kod HTML** przyspiesza ładowanie strony oraz ułatwia jej indeksację przez wyszukiwarki. Należy unikać zbędnych tagów, wtyczek oraz nadmiernego zagnieżdżania elementów. Struktura strony powinna być logiczna – nagłówki H1-H6 muszą być uporządkowane, a skrypty JavaScript powinny być ładowane asynchronicznie lub deferowane, aby nie blokować renderowania strony.

Krok 6: Wdrożenie Content Delivery Network (CDN)

**CDN** to sieć serwerów rozmieszczonych na całym świecie, która przechowuje kopie statycznych zasobów strony i dostarcza je użytkownikom z najbliższego geograficznie serwera. Dzięki temu czas ładowania jest znacznie krótszy, a obciążenie głównego serwera zmniejszone. Popularne rozwiązania CDN to Cloudflare, Amazon CloudFront czy Fastly. Wdrożenie CDN jest szczególnie istotne dla witryn z globalną publicznością lub dużymi plikami multimedialnymi.

Krok 7: Redukcja liczby wtyczek i skryptów zewnętrznych

Wiele stron korzysta z wtyczek i skryptów zewnętrznych, które mogą spowalniać ładowanie. **Analiza i eliminacja zbędnych wtyczek** jest kluczowa. Każda wtyczka dodaje dodatkowe pliki CSS/JS oraz żądania HTTP, co zwiększa czas ładowania. Należy również zwracać uwagę na skrypty zewnętrzne, takie jak widgety społecznościowe, czaty czy reklamy, które mogą znacząco obniżać wydajność.

Krok 8: Optymalizacja baz danych

Dla dynamicznych stron internetowych, takich jak te oparte na WordPressie czy Joomla, **baza danych** może stać się wąskim gardłem. Regularne czyszczenie nieużywanych rekordów, optymalizacja tabel, indeksowanie kluczowych pól oraz ograniczenie liczby zapytań do bazy danych poprawiają wydajność strony. Narzędzia takie jak WP-Optimize czy phpMyAdmin umożliwiają automatyczne optymalizacje i monitorowanie wydajności bazy danych.

Krok 9: Monitorowanie i testowanie wydajności

Nie można optymalizować tego, czego się nie mierzy. **Regularne testowanie prędkości strony** pozwala wykrywać wąskie gardła i skutecznie poprawiać wydajność. Narzędzia takie jak Google PageSpeed Insights, GTmetrix czy Lighthouse oferują szczegółowe raporty, rekomendacje i wizualizacje czasu ładowania. Warto monitorować również czas odpowiedzi serwera, wskaźniki TTFB (Time to First Byte) oraz Core Web Vitals, które są istotnym elementem algorytmu Google.

Krok 10: Wdrażanie nowoczesnych technologii

HTTP/2 i HTTP/3

Nowoczesne protokoły HTTP/2 i HTTP/3 oferują znaczną poprawę wydajności dzięki równoczesnemu przesyłaniu wielu zasobów i zmniejszeniu opóźnień. Wdrożenie ich pozwala na efektywne ładowanie plików CSS, JavaScript i obrazów oraz skraca czas odpowiedzi serwera.

Progressive Web Apps (PWA)

**PWA** to aplikacje internetowe działające jak natywne, które oferują szybkie ładowanie dzięki technikom cache’owania offline oraz pre-renderingu. PWA poprawiają również zaangażowanie użytkowników dzięki funkcjom powiadomień push i szybkiej dostępności nawet przy wolnym łączu internetowym.

Podsumowanie

Optymalizacja prędkości ładowania strony to proces wieloetapowy, wymagający analizy, wdrażania najlepszych praktyk i regularnego monitorowania. Wdrażając powyższe **10 kroków**, właściciele stron mogą znacząco poprawić doświadczenia użytkowników, zwiększyć konwersje oraz osiągnąć lepsze wyniki w wyszukiwarkach. Pamiętajmy, że w świecie cyfrowym każda sekunda ma znaczenie, a szybka strona to nie luksus, lecz standard, którego oczekują współcześni użytkownicy.

Bibliografia

  • Dean, Brian. SEO That Works. San Francisco: Backlinko Press, 2021. ISBN: 978-1-73343-219-8
  • Fishkin, Rand. Lost and Founder. London: Penguin, 2018. ISBN: 978-0-24137-058-7
  • Keith, Jeremy. HTML5 for Web Designers. New York: A Book Apart, 2010. ISBN: 978-0-98411-163-7
  • Duckett, Jon. JavaScript and jQuery: Interactive Front-End Web Development. Hoboken: Wiley, 2014. ISBN: 978-1-11833-581-2
  • Strony Wikipedii: Prędkość ładowania strony, Content Delivery Network, Progressive Web App

 

By admin

Dodaj komentarz

Twój adres e-mail nie zostanie opublikowany. Wymagane pola są oznaczone *